The Shadowed Mirror: The Flub Brothers' Unraveling Reality
In the bustling metropolis of Mirrorld, where the line between the mundane and the mystical blurred, two brothers, Max and Leo Flub, were known for their uncanny ability to navigate the peculiarities of the world. Max, the elder, was a private investigator with a knack for solving the unsolvable, while Leo, the younger, was a tech genius with a penchant for gadgets that could make the impossible, possible. Together, they formed The Flub Brothers, a duo that was as much a part of the urban legend as they were of the city itself.
One rainy afternoon, as they sat in their cluttered office, a peculiar object caught Max's eye—a mirror, framed in an ancient, ornate wood that seemed to absorb the light rather than reflect it. It was a mirror that Max had found in an old, abandoned mansion during one of their many investigations. Leo, intrigued by the mirror's peculiar aura, brought it back to their office.
"You know, this mirror has a story to tell," Max mused, brushing away a layer of dust. "Or perhaps it's a lie waiting to be unraveled."
Leo's eyes gleamed with curiosity. "Let's unravel it, brother. What do you say?"
Without hesitation, Max placed the mirror on the desk and turned it to face them. The moment they did, a shimmering portal opened before them, revealing a world that was both familiar and yet foreign. The buildings, the streets, everything seemed to be a perfect replica of Mirrorld, yet there was something unsettlingly off about it.
"What is this place?" Leo whispered, stepping closer.
Max's eyes narrowed as he peered into the mirror. "I don't know, but I think it's a parallel world."
As they stepped into the portal, the world around them began to shift and change. The air grew colder, the colors more vivid, and the shadows deeper. They found themselves in a version of Mirrorld where the Flub Brothers were not private investigators but renowned heroes. They were known as The Shadowed Mirror, guardians of the balance between the worlds.
"Wait a second," Max said, his voice tinged with confusion. "We're... us?"
Leo nodded, his face reflecting the same bewilderment. "Yes, but in this world, we're heroes."
Their journey began as they were thrust into a series of increasingly bizarre situations. In this world, the Flub Brothers had to solve a mystery that threatened to tear their reality apart—a mirror that had the power to manipulate the fabric of reality itself. The mirror, known as the Shadowed Mirror, was said to be missing, and with it, the balance between the worlds was at risk.
Their investigation led them to a series of enigmatic characters: a woman who could see through time, a man who could control shadows, and a child who could manipulate dreams. Each encounter brought them closer to the truth, but also deeper into the heart of a conspiracy that seemed to reach the very core of their existence.
As they delved deeper, they discovered that the mirror was not just missing, but it was also a part of them. The Shadowed Mirror was a reflection of their own identities, a mirror that held the secrets of their past and the potential for a future they never could have imagined.
Max and Leo faced the ultimate challenge when they discovered that their reality was unraveling because of a rogue entity from another parallel world, seeking to destroy the balance between all worlds. They had to make a choice: to sacrifice themselves for the greater good or to cling to their lives, knowing that the unraveling of reality was inevitable.
In a climactic battle that pushed them to the brink of their capabilities, Max and Leo managed to outsmart the rogue entity, using the power of the Shadowed Mirror to heal the rift in reality. However, the cost was high. They had to choose between staying in their world or becoming the heroes of the parallel world.
In the end, they chose to return to their own world, but with a newfound sense of purpose and a mirror that held their destiny. The Shadowed Mirror was no longer just a relic; it was a beacon of hope, a reminder that their reality was a delicate tapestry that could be manipulated, but also repaired.
As they stepped back into their office, the mirror's glow faded, leaving them to ponder the implications of their adventure. They had faced their deepest fears, questioned their identities, and saved reality from destruction. But the shadow of the parallel world remained, a constant reminder that their reality was not as stable as they had once believed.
The Flub Brothers returned to their lives as private investigators, but they were different now. They knew that the world was a complex web of mysteries, and that they were just beginning to unravel its secrets. The Shadowed Mirror was a testament to their journey, a reminder of the power of identity, and the courage to confront the unknown.
With a newfound respect for the delicate balance of reality, Max and Leo Flub continued to solve mysteries, knowing that each case could lead them to the next great adventure, and that the Shadowed Mirror would always be there, waiting to reveal the next secret of the parallel worlds.
